Your Key Responsibilities:
- Execute trades across global public equities, OTC and listed derivatives, and FX markets, ensuring best execution and optimal market impact.
- Develop and implement trading strategies to navigate liquidity shifts, market volatility, and order flow dynamics.
- Partner closely with portfolio managers and research teams to align execution strategies with investment objectives.
- Manage execution risk and compliance across multiple asset classes, ensuring adherence to global regulatory frameworks.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with brokers, exchanges, and liquidity providers to access the best market opportunities.
What You Bring to the Table:
- 2+ years of trading experience across public equities, derivatives (OTC & listed), and FX, ideally within an asset management, hedge fund, or proprietary trading environment.
- Strong understanding of market microstructure, electronic execution, and algorithmic trading strategies.
- Proven ability to execute large and complex orders while minimizing slippage and managing risk effectively.
- Strong analytical and quantitative skills, with experience utilizing trading analytics and data-driven insights.
- A Bachelor's degree in Finance, Economics, or a related field (CFA or relevant certifications are a plus).
